Instructions
1 Hover your mouse over the wireless icon on your taskbar to display the WiFi network name. The icon is usually near the lower right corner of your screen and may resemble a set of bars showing signal strength or two small computers.
2 Click the wireless icon to display a list of WiFi networks within range of your computer.
3 Open your "Network Status" box to view your WiFi network name if the wireless icon is not visible. Click "Start," "Control Panel" and "View Network Status and Tasks" (or a similarly worded option) to display a schematic of your WiFi network and the network name.
